Building Confidence

You need to build confidence in driving when you begin. This is a major step, and it is important to take it slow to avoid overstretching yourself. A competent driving instructor will be understanding of this and will not take you to a level where your confidence is weakened. It is crucial to have planned and well-planned lessons. Anyone who wants to pass the test must complete this. A clear understanding of what you would like to accomplish during each lesson will help you keep focused and confident in your progress.

Be aware that your previous driving experiences, both successful and unsuccessful, will influence the way you feel about driving. If you have a history of bad driving experiences the confidence you have in your driving skills will decline. If you've enjoyed a lot of success, this will increase your confidence. Concentrate on the positive aspects of driving and keep in mind your achievements, no matter what size.

One of the best ways to build your confidence is to take driving lessons in Edinburgh. These will allow you to experience a variety conditions on the road, speed and weather conditions. You can also practice different maneuvers, and learn how to navigate difficult areas such as steep hills and narrow roads. This will help you to prepare for driving on real roads after you pass your test.

There are also a number of strategies that can be used to manage anxiety and stress when you are taking driving lessons. These include using breathing exercises, relaxation audios and driving lessons edinburgh self-talk. It is also important to sleep soundly the night prior to your Driving Lessons Scunthorpe test and avoid smoking or drinking alcohol before driving. This will prevent you from being stressed out or experiencing panic attacks while driving.

Another method to build your confidence is to confront the most difficult aspects of driving, including parking lots with multiple levels or busy roads. By doing this you will be capable of proving to yourself that you are able to drive in these conditions. You can overcome your fear by practicing these challenging driving scenarios at the quietest time of the day.

Learn the Routine

You'll be learning to drive in a new manual car that is ideal for learners, it has a 1.5 litre petrol engine, and comes with a variety of features that will make the driving experience as enjoyable as possible. Your instructor will show you how to use the controls of the car, including the brake gas, clutch gears, steering with power mirrors, as well as signals.

During the first few driving lessons, your instructor will be focused on building your confidence behind the wheel and improving your basic car controls. This will allow you to get a feel for your vehicle and build the skills required to safely drive on busy roads.

As you gain confidence driving and start to grasp the fundamentals your instructor will gradually introduce more difficult road conditions. This will include hill starting and maneuvering as well as driving through the narrow streets of the city's central. The city's narrow streets and hills can be a challenge for novice drivers. It is essential to practice and build your skills before attempting these conditions during your test.

In the city's centre in the city centre, you'll also have to contend with the throngs of traffic and high volumes of pedestrians around popular tourist destinations such as Princes Street and the Royal Mile. This can be a bit distracting and a bit frustrating for new drivers however it's an excellent opportunity to develop the ability to anticipate and plan ahead.

Many roads in the city center are limited to 20 mph. Be aware of this limit when driving here. If you're caught violating the speed limit, you could be subject to an amount of fine up to PS100 and three penalty points on your licence.

You should keep up your driving lessons to increase your chances of passing the test and becoming licensed as a driver. The more frequently you attend a driving lesson, the easier it is to retain the information and improve on your driving skills. It is recommended to take at least two lessons per week to ensure that your skills and knowledge are honed over only a short amount of time.

Practice in a variety of Areas

It's essential to spend time practicing in various areas when learning to drive in Edinburgh. It's essential to practice driving in a variety of locations including the quaint streets of Edinburgh's Old Town to busy city central roads.

A good instructor will determine the most suitable area for you to practise in, and will ensure that you're confident with the traffic levels and road conditions that you'll encounter on the day of your test. Practice at various locations will also aid in building confidence and become familiar with the city's layout. This is crucial when you are tackling your driving exam and your journey as a driver.

The most effective place to learn to drive in Edinburgh is near an educational institution, such as Marine Drive in Davidson's Mains or the Royal High School on East Barnton Avenue. These quieter areas are ideal for your first driving lessons before moving to the more crowded roads such as Queensferry Road and Lothian Road as you gain confidence. These busy roads also provide the perfect opportunity to test your defensive driving as well as your planning and anticipation skills.

Other areas worth a visit include Comely Bank and Craigleith, Murrayfield and Roseburn and Morningside. These areas are typically less popular than Haymarket and can be the perfect location to practice parking and maneuvering. These are excellent for practicing lane changes as well as corners.

You can also spend some time practicing in residential areas where the speed limits are less. A lot of these roads are limited to 20mph and this can be a useful way to build your skills before attempting more difficult routes such as dual carriageways or motorways.
